Hurricane Jose stalls Nantucket wedding

NANTUCKET, Mass. — A Nantucket couple's wedding plans might not go as planned and the remnants of Hurricane Jose are to blame.

Mary Wheeler plans to marry her fiancee Tom Grape in a weekend ceremony on Nantucket, however, in lieu of recent weather, her guests are still stuck in Hyannis.

Ferry service has been cancelled for the past few days, and most trips have been cancelled for Friday.

Only six people out of the one hundred plus guest list are ready to attend the wedding.

Guests aren't the only ones waiting for the ferry service to resume - the flowers, the band, and even the officiant can't make it to the island.

"I decided I should just get a big Hefty bag and a big wide ribbon and wear that as my dress, because I can't wear what I was planning on-it's gonna get ruined!" Mary Wheeler said.

Wheeler is thankful, however, that at least the groom is in the island with her.

"Tom and I are together, thank God he's here," Wheeler said.

The couple, who have been together for five years, say they just want to be married and are keeping their fingers crossed that their ship will come in.

"We're making the best of the situation, for sure," Wheeler said.
